Brand ambassador round-up: Week of 15 January

Read about who has signed the likes of Tiger Shroff and Palak Tiwari

Palak Tiwari for Orion India 

 

Orion India has announced the appointment of actor Palak Tiwari as brand ambassador for their salty product line, Turtle Chips, in India. To highlight this association, the brand has rolled out a campaign featuring Tiwari. Her bold and playful persona made her the ideal brand fit. 

Aarize Group signs Tiger Shroff 

 

Aarize Group has announced the appointment of actor Tiger Shroff as brand ambassador. With this association, the brand aims to use Shroff's influence to extend its presence across diverse media platforms, events, and collaborations, reinforcing its market presence.
